Project Challenge Playhouse Patrons

Project Challenge Playhouse Patrons is a charitable organization (also an educational organization) in Anderson, South Carolina. Its tax id (EIN) is 57-0930454. It was granted tax-exempt status by IRS in April, 1992. For detailed information such as income and other financial data of Project Challenge Playhouse Patrons, refer to the following table.
